Comparison review

Motorola Edge 50 Ultra has a general score of 87.1, which is better than Galaxy A56 5G (Rumored)'s overall score of 78.7. Both of these phones include the same Android 14 OS, so both should count with very similar operating system features. Motorola Edge 50 Ultra features a way better display than Samsung Galaxy A56 5G (Rumored), because although it has a bit worse pixel amount in each display inch, and they both have exactly the same resolution of 1080 x 2400, the Motorola Edge 50 Ultra also counts with a little bit bigger screen.

Galaxy A56 5G (Rumored) has a CPU that is very similar to Motorola Edge 50 Ultra's processor, and although the Galaxy A56 5G (Rumored) has less RAM memory, they both have the same number of cores. The Motorola Edge 50 Ultra counts with a much greater memory to install games and applications than Galaxy A56 5G (Rumored), because it has 384 GB more internal storage.

Samsung Galaxy A56 5G (Rumored) features a bit better battery duration than Motorola Edge 50 Ultra, because it has an 11 percent greater battery size. Motorola Edge 50 Ultra shoots slightly better photographs and videos than Samsung Galaxy A56 5G (Rumored), and although they both have the same video resolution and a same resolution camera in the back, the Motorola Edge 50 Ultra also has higher 60 fps video frame rates, a bigger back-facing camera sensor shooting higher quality videos and photos and a larger aperture to take better photography in low-light environments.
